Phoenix, Arizona is a sun-soaked desert metropolis of over 1.6 million residents and the fifth-largest city in the United States. Known for its year-round warm climate, dramatic mountain views, and vibrant cultural scene, Phoenix blends Southwestern charm with modern growth. From the annual Arizona State Fair and First Fridays art walk to hiking trails at Camelback Mountain, residents enjoy an active lifestyle. Yet rapid urban expansion and changing economic trends also bring new challenges that can impact mental health and well‑being.

Mental health issues in Phoenix reflect broader state trends, with anxiety, depression, trauma, and substance use among the most common concerns. In Arizona, roughly one in five adults experiences a mental health condition each year, and many struggle to access timely care. Local youth face rising rates of stress and self‑harm, while veterans and older adults often confront isolation and PTSD. These factors make it essential to increase awareness of mental health treatment in Phoenix.

Fortunately, mental health services in Phoenix, Arizona are widely available through a combination of public and private providers. Maricopa County’s Behavioral Health Services Division offers community clinics, crisis stabilization units, and outreach programs. Private practices and nonprofit organizations such as the Arizona Mental Health Association provide sliding-scale counseling, teletherapy, and peer support groups. Crisis intervention is accessible 24/7 via the 988 Suicide and Crisis Lifeline, and local mobile response teams deliver immediate assistance in neighborhoods across the Valley of the Sun.

Licensed therapists in Phoenix utilize evidence-based approaches like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T), and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R). These modalities are effective for treating mood disorders, trauma, and addiction. Specialized services—such as play therapy for children, family systems counseling, and LGBTQ+ affirmative therapy—address the diverse needs of the community. Many practitioners also offer mindfulness-based stress reduction and holistic wellness programs that complement traditional therapy.

Phoenix’s local government and community partners continue to champion mental health initiatives. Programs like the “Community Action Program” host wellness fairs and educational workshops, while partnerships between the City of Phoenix, healthcare systems, and grassroots nonprofits expand school-based counseling and workplace mental health training. Annual events such as Mental Health Awareness Month bring together advocates, providers, and residents to reduce stigma and build support networks.

Unique stressors in Phoenix include extreme summer heat, air quality concerns, and the pressures of a rapidly changing job market in tech and service industries. Long commutes across the sprawling metro area and rising housing costs contribute to financial strain and burnout. Students, remote workers, and families balancing multiple responsibilities may feel these impacts most acutely, underscoring the importance of accessible mental health therapists in Phoenix.
